The swirling question now is if the phone call that Byrnes tailback and new USC commit Marcus Lattimore said he would make to Parker last night ended up having any impact on Parker's decision...or if it even happened.
My gut and sources tell me Parker is Clemson-bound, but nothing's official until the announcement and there's little point in feeding into the happenings of a conversation that I didn't hear, so I won't.

What I will do is share a conversation that I had with new Clemson commit Ricky Chaney about two hours ago:

Me: "So I've been hearing some things across town..."
Chaney (trying to keep a chuckle from seeping through his wide grin): "Oh yeah, what have you been hearing?"
Me: "I hear that Justin Parker might be joining you at Clemson. If so, how much sweeter will your decision to go to Clemson feel?"
Chaney: "Oh man, it's a great feeling to have a guy like that playing on defense with you. If he does come, we'll definitely try to be roommates. We're pretty close friends. So yeah, that'd be real cool." (still smiling wide)

So for you sweating USC and Clemson fans, there's something to chew on as the clock ticks to 3 o'clock. Stay tuned.
